As a Senior Finance Analyst - Managed Print Service in Bangalore, India you will:
  • Managed Print Services (MPS) is a suite of solutions that blends HP's Print Hardware, Supplies, Software, Leasing and Services into a seamless offering focused on efficient and cost-effective management of enterprise wide print. MPS is $1B plus annual business and has high growth potential and expectations.
  • MPS Finance Account Managers (FAM) lead financial/commercial aspects of multi-year/ multi-million-dollar MPS deals sold by HP. They ensure that the deal's deliver to their profit objectives and comply with all externally agreed financial terms and conditions.
  • Key focus areas for FAM include revenue maximization, cost reduction, margin improvement, and financial/ commercial risk mitigation. This is achieved through cross functional leadership and continuous coordination with MPS pursuit teams, Opportunity Consultants, Client Managers, Delivery leads, and Market Business & Finance teams.
  • Day to day activities include P&L forecasting, budgeting, participating in deal reviews (pursuit stage), participating in margin improvement reviews (delivery stage), asset impairment testing, overseeing asset leases, overseeing revenue recognition, removing invoicing/ cash collection roadblocks and ensuring transparent and timely flow of information to Market and GBU Business and Finance decision makers.
  • FAM is a highly rewarding role to sharpen commercial, business, and financial acumen skills in a complex, high paced and ever-changing services/ contractual business environment. Ideal candidate will be a self-starter with high degree of independence and ability to influence and coordinate across functions and across geographies.
  • Maintaining and ensuring robustness of deal P&L forecast (from inception to completion) in Account Monitoring tool (CARD)
  • Understanding contract terms, conditions and financial implications in detail
  • Providing cost accruals, month end close details and forecast to Market Financial Analysts
  • Bridging deal P&L to SOAR P&L (Point of Record P&L at the time of selling the deal)
  • Quota setup (TCV/Revenue/GM)
  • Lease Variance Reconciliation, Credit notes and concessions approvals, Account Reviews, Asset impairment assessments
  • Driving margin improvement with the Client Managers through upsell opportunities and costs improvements
  • Interface with Client Success Manager, MPS Global Business Unit, Market Finance teams, Market Business Management, Customer Services and Customer Operations teams
